How to use this violet to pink to amber gradient

This radial gradient can be used as a hero background, dashboard card treatment, app shell backdrop, social visual, or landing page accent. The color sequence is parsed directly from the URL, which means the page can be shared, indexed, and revisited.

The export system creates a standard CSS fallback, a perceptual multi-stop fallback, and a modern OKLCH declaration where appropriate. That makes the output useful for production interfaces, not just screenshots or static inspiration boards.

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#3800b2 0%, #f169ce 50%, #ff8c00 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#3800b2 0%, #3b02b4 4.5%, #440ab9 9.1%, #5515c0 13.6%, #6c21c9 18.2%, #882ecf 22.7%, #a63dd3 27.3%, #c14bd3 31.8%, #d758d1 36.4%, #e661cf 40.9%, #ee67ce 45.5%, #f169ce 50%, #f368cc 54.5%, #f867c4 59.1%, #ff64b6 63.6%, #ff62a0 68.2%, #ff6485 72.7%, #ff6a66 77.3%, #ff7449 81.8%, #ff7e2f 86.4%, #ff8619 90.9%, #ff8b07 95.5%, #ff8c00 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45% in oklch, oklch(37.28% 0.2261 279.65) 0%, oklch(71.91% 0.2014 338.64) 50%, oklch(75.05% 0.1791 58.28)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
